GGuest UserIt is what you can expect from a Dormy Inn : lots of freebies, a comfortable room and a bathhouse area with the bonus point of having a good Mount Fuji view especially if you get the rooms facing the right side.
The hotel's clearly geared for people who drive, there is two main carpark areas but it can get filled up quite quickly during peak holiday periods. The breakfast was sumptuous and excellent as expected from a Dormy Inn. There is a nice late night soba service and popsicles in the evening. Location wise, it is only a short drive away from the Gotemba Premium Outlets and some local sights. It is located next to Chichibunomiya Memorial Park with a former villa. The hotel is also pretty new.

SSHAIFULLAH SUDIRMANExtended 1 more night. Everything was great about this place. Although the hotel was old, it was clean and well maintained. They provided free rice and curry and drinks in the evenings. It was also located beside Gotemba station that had access to free shuttle buses to the premium outlet and Tuminosumika Hot Spring. There are also buses (paid) lake kawaguchi and Tokyo. You can buy bus ticket at the Gotemba Tourism office beside the train station.
